COLUMBUS, Ind. – A local man was arrested after he reportedly tried to choke a woman during an argument at a Columbus pharmacy on Monday afternoon.
The Columbus Police Department (CPD) responded to the Kroger Pharmacy located at 3060 N. National Rd., shortly after 5 p.m. When officers arrived, they spoke with a woman who advised that she was being helped at the pharmacy counter when a man approached her and became argumentative because he thought she cut in line.
Steven M. Ebert, 65, of Columbus, allegedly grabbed the woman by her throat. The incident was broken up by bystanders. CPD spoke with witnesses, reviewed security video footage of the incident, and then arrested the suspect at the scene.
Ebert was transported to Bartholomew County Jail where he was remanded on the preliminary charge of Strangulation (Level 6 Felony).
